[−][src]Enum serde::de::value::Error
This represents all the possible errors that can occur using the ValueDeserializer.
Variants
Custom(String)The value had some custom error.
InvalidType(Type)The value had an incorrect type.
InvalidLength(usize)The value had an invalid length.
InvalidValue(String)The value is invalid and cannot be deserialized.
EndOfStreamEOF while deserializing a value.
UnknownVariant(String)Unknown variant in enum.
UnknownField(String)Unknown field in struct.
MissingField(&'static str)Struct is missing a field.
